简介:数据仓库搭建——Inmon与Kimball
数据仓库搭建——Inmon与Kimball
数据仓库是现代商业智能应用的核心,而数据仓库的搭建过程涉及到众多技术和方法。其中,Inmon和Kimball是两种比较流行的数据仓库建模方法。本文将重点介绍这两种方法的基本原理、优缺点以及相关重点词汇或短语。
Inmon方法
Inmon是一种自上而下的数据仓库建模方法,强调对业务需求的深入理解和对数据的严格分层。它主要关注主题域划分和维度建模,将数据划分为不同的主题域,然后针对每个主题域进行维度建模。
重点词汇或短语:主题域、维度建模、数据分层、总线矩阵、语义模型。
Kimball方法
Kimball方法是自下而上的数据仓库建模方法,强调从原始数据开始进行数据清洗和整合。它主要关注数据的抽取、转换和加载(ETL)过程,以及对数据的归档和存储。
重点词汇或短语:ETL、数据清洗、数据整合、数据归档、数据存储。
比较Inmon和Kimball
Inmon和Kimball两种方法各有优缺点。Inmon方法强调业务需求和数据分层,适合构建大型企业级的数据仓库,但需要较高的业务理解和建模能力。Kimball方法则更适合构建面向主题的数据集市和数据挖掘模型,适用于快速迭代和实验性项目。
重点词汇或短语:企业级数据仓库、主题数据集市、数据挖掘模型、业务理解、建模能力。
总结
在数据仓库搭建过程中,选择合适的建模方法对于项目的成功至关重要。Inmon和Kimball两种方法都有其适用场景和优缺点,需要根据实际情况进行选择。对于相关重点词汇或短语,需要深入理解并灵活运用,以便在实际项目中取得良好的效果。